Bay Area Arbor donation designated for a Thanksgiving Feast for Pantry Families

Our Lady's Pantry has received a generous donation from Bay Area Arbor -- a volunteer group associated with the Gleaner Life Insurance Society of Tampa Bay.   This gift was slotted to purchase food for Thanksgiving for Pantry families.

“We received more than 300 pounds of food, plus 48 $10 gift cards, plus a check for $200,” says Tom Bullaro, co-director of the Pantry with his wife Anita.

“This is the second year in a row that Bay Area Arbor has gifted us with money ensuring that our families have plenty of food for their tables on Thanksgiving.  We are so appreciative of this generous donation.”

According to Bullaro, the $200 was used to purchase turkeys for Pantry clients who have three or more persons in their families.  The $10 gift cards were given to Pantry clients who have fewer than three persons in their families.

Gleaner is a non-profit tax exempt insurance company, which provides financial support to Bay Area Arbor for their activities that make a difference in people's lives.  Bullaro and his wife were so impressed by the activities of this group that they became members in 2015.
